Well, this was supposed to be the first time all 30 teams opened play on the same day, but because of rain in Cincinnati that number will drop down to only 28 teams (pending further rainouts) instead.

2018 has already started off with a bang as the Cubs Ian Happ takes the first "official" pitch of the season and hits a home run with it.
